What is enterprise HR?

Enterprise HR (Human Resources) refers to the management of all HR functions—such as recruitment, employee relations, payroll, benefits, compliance, and talent development—within large organizations. These companies typically have complex structures, multiple departments, and a diverse workforce, making HR processes more intricate. Enterprise HR focuses on creating standardized policies, leveraging HR technology, and ensuring consistency across various locations or business units. It plays a crucial role in aligning HR strategies with overall business goals and supporting organizational growth.

How does an enterprise HR professional typically collaborate with other departments within a large organization?

Enterprise HR professionals play a pivotal role in partnering with departments such as Finance, IT, and Operations to ensure alignment between people strategies and business goals. They regularly consult with department heads to address workforce planning, talent development, and compliance initiatives. This collaboration often involves cross-functional meetings, joint projects, and shared systems to streamline HR processes and enhance employee experience across the organization. Effective communication and relationship-building are key, as Enterprise HR serves as both a strategic advisor and a facilitator for organizational change.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an enterprise HR professional,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Enterprise HR professional, you need expertise in talent management, organizational development, and HR compliance, typically supported by a degree in human resources or a related field. Familiarity with HRIS platforms like Workday or SAP SuccessFactors and certifications such as SHRM-CP or PHR are common requirements. Strong interpersonal skills,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ication set outstanding HR professionals apart. These skills are vital for managing complex workforce needs, ensuring legal compliance, and supporting strategic organizational goals.
